          I agree with this. Ebook has been used so much the past couple years, it has no value in a consumers mind. I think report is starting to go that way too.

          I would still give it away free instead of selling to build your list. Anytime you build a list with a free give away you are going to have some freebie seekers, but who cares about them. They can have all the free stuff they want. Add an upsell with maybe videos or podcasts from the free give away you have. Whoever buys that you should add to a buyers list. Boom, now you have a list of people who spend money on your stuff.

          Keep promoting to your free give away list though. Some people don't convert first, second, third, or even fourth round. But thats why you have a list, so you can continue to push your sales.
